[发明专利]用于OpenStack环境中迁移虚拟机的方法和装置在审

专利信息
申请号: 201811291983.3 申请日: 2018-11-01
公开(公告)号: CN109388478A 公开(公告)日: 2019-02-26
发明(设计)人: 苏广峰;孙佳;马豹 申请(专利权)人: 郑州云海信息技术有限公司
主分类号: G06F9/455 分类号: G06F9/455
代理公司: 北京安信方达知识产权代理有限公司 11262 代理人: 白天明;解婷婷
地址: 450018 河南省郑州市*** 国省代码: 河南;41
权利要求书: 查看更多 说明书: 查看更多
摘要:
搜索关键词: 虚拟机 目标主机 迁移 源主机 存储 方法和装置 磁盘数据 占用 虚拟机迁移 磁盘资源 数据磁盘 预留的 挂载 整机 工作量 预留 申请
【说明书】:

本申请公开了用于OpenStack环境中迁移虚拟机的方法和装置。该方法包括:当接收到迁移虚拟机的命令的时候,确定目标主机;当接收到以整机迁移模式将源主机中的虚拟机迁移到目标主机的命令的时候,为在源主机中由虚拟机占用的各个数据磁盘指定虚拟机的目标主机的存储后端;根据虚拟机在源主机中占用的资源,在目标主机和存储后端为虚拟机预留相同规格的资源;将虚拟机在源主机中的磁盘数据迁移到存储后端,并且采用目标主机中预留的资源来运行虚拟机。上述方案能够将虚拟机占用的包括磁盘资源在内的各种资源同时迁移到目标主机,无需在存储后端重新挂载虚拟机的磁盘数据,减少了虚拟机的用户的工作量。

技术领域

发明涉及虚拟机领域,尤指一种用于OpenStack环境中迁移虚拟机的方法和装置。

背景技术

在OpenStack云平台的环境中,虚拟机是供用户使用的最重要并且最核心的资源,因此虚拟机的运行状况,直接关系到用户的业务开展,对于用户来说,希望虚拟机能够长期保持稳定、高效的运行。但是在云平台环境下,多个虚拟机运行在同一个物理主机上,难免会因为资源竞争而导致性能下降,甚至严重影响业务的运行。特别对于虚拟机的磁盘来说,如果高并发进行读写时,存储后端可能会产生大量的输入输出,此时存储后端的读写带宽也是影响虚拟机的读写性能的关键因素。因此当在主机资源竞争非常激烈时,能够将虚拟机迁移到其他主机上,则是一种比较简单有效的解决资源竞争的方法。

当前OpenStack针对虚拟机的有迁移功能,对于共享存储后端的虚拟机,可以进行非存储迁移,即将虚拟机CPU和内存迁移到其他主机上,而磁盘不进行迁移,只是挂载再卸载。Nova组件的标准创建虚拟机快照流程包括:Nova在OpenStack服务器本地创建临时目录,然后生成快照临时文件,生成完成后,调用glance接口进行上传,最终生成一个镜像;对于非共享存储的虚拟机,可以针对系统磁盘进行块存储迁移,其他数据磁盘不迁移。OpenStack此种迁移方案不能满足既针对CPU、内存又针对磁盘进行迁移的场景,即不支持整机迁移场景。当前如果跨存储迁移的话,仅支持其系统盘由nova创建且必须是非共享存储迁移,且数据盘不能指定存储进行迁移,只能进行卸载重新挂载,增加了虚拟机的用户的工作量。

发明内容

为了解决上述技术问题,本发明提供了一种用于OpenStack环境中迁移虚拟机的方法和装置,其能够将虚拟机占用的包括磁盘资源在内的各种资源同时迁移到目标主机。

为了达到本发明目的,本发明提供了一种用于OpenStack环境中迁移虚拟机的方法,该方法包括下列步骤:

当接收到迁移虚拟机的命令的时候,确定目标主机;

当接收到以整机迁移模式将源主机中的虚拟机迁移到目标主机的命令的时候,为在源主机中由虚拟机占用的各个数据磁盘指定虚拟机的目标主机的存储后端;

根据虚拟机在源主机中占用的资源,在目标主机和存储后端为虚拟机预留相同规格的资源;

将虚拟机在源主机中的磁盘数据迁移到存储后端,并且采用目标主机中预留的资源来运行虚拟机。

进一步地,在一个可选的实施例中,当接收到迁移虚拟机的命令的时候,确定目标主机的步骤包括:

当接收到迁移虚拟机的命令的时候,确定是采用关机迁移策略还是在线迁移策略来迁移虚拟机;

当确定采用在线迁移策略来迁移虚拟机的时候,确定目标主机,并且在目标主机中为虚拟机预留虚拟机占用的CPU资源以及内存资源;

采用目标主机中预留的资源来运行虚拟机的步骤包括:

采用目标主机中预留的CPU资源以及内存资源来运行虚拟机。

进一步地,在一个可选的实施例中,将虚拟机在源主机中的磁盘数据迁移到存储后端,并且采用目标主机中预留的CPU资源以及内存资源来运行虚拟机的步骤包括:

下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。

该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于郑州云海信息技术有限公司,未经郑州云海信息技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服

本文链接:http://www.vipzhuanli.com/pat/books/201811291983.3/2.html,转载请声明来源钻瓜专利网。

×

专利文献下载

说明:

1、专利原文基于中国国家知识产权局专利说明书;

2、支持发明专利 、实用新型专利、外观设计专利(升级中);

3、专利数据每周两次同步更新,支持Adobe PDF格式;

4、内容包括专利技术的结构示意图流程工艺图技术构造图

5、已全新升级为极速版,下载速度显著提升!欢迎使用!

请您登陆后,进行下载,点击【登陆】 【注册】

关于我们 寻求报道 投稿须知 广告合作 版权声明 网站地图 友情链接 企业标识 联系我们

钻瓜专利网在线咨询

周一至周五 9:00-18:00

咨询在线客服咨询在线客服
tel code back_top